Beveled Mirror Subway Tile Backsplash
Beveled mirror subway tile backsplashes offer a glamorous and reflective surface that can dramatically transform a kitchen or bathroom. Their faceted edges catch and reflect light, creating a sense of depth and visual interest. This article explores the benefits, design considerations, installation process, and maintenance tips for incorporating this stylish backsplash into your home.
Benefits of Beveled Mirror Subway Tile
Beveled mirror subway tile offers several advantages compared to other backsplash materials:
- Light Amplification: The reflective surface of mirror tiles brightens any space, making it feel larger and more airy.
- Visual Interest: The beveled edges add depth and texture, creating a dynamic and eye-catching surface.
- Glamorous Aesthetic: Mirror tiles introduce a touch of elegance and sophistication to any design.
- Versatility: They complement various design styles, from traditional to contemporary.
- Cost-Effective: Compared to some high-end backsplash materials, mirrored tiles can offer a relatively affordable option for achieving a luxurious look.
Design Considerations
Several factors should be considered when planning a beveled mirror subway tile backsplash:
- Space Size: Mirror tiles can make small spaces feel larger, but excessive use in a large room might feel overwhelming.
- Lighting: Carefully consider existing and planned lighting to maximize the reflective qualities of the tiles.
- Grout Color: Grout color dramatically impacts the overall look. Dark grout accentuates individual tiles, while light grout creates a more seamless appearance.
- Tile Size and Layout: Standard subway tile dimensions are popular, but varying sizes and layouts can create unique patterns.
- Surrounding Decor: Coordinate the mirror tile with existing cabinetry, countertops, and appliances for a cohesive design.
Installation Process
Installing beveled mirror subway tile requires careful planning and execution:
- Surface Preparation: Ensure the wall surface is clean, smooth, and free of any debris or imperfections.
- Adhesive Selection: Choose a suitable adhesive specifically designed for use with mirror tiles. Consider using a neutral-cure silicone adhesive to avoid potential damage to the mirror backing.
- Layout Planning: Dry-fit the tiles to determine the optimal layout and make any necessary cuts before applying adhesive.
- Tile Application: Apply adhesive evenly to the back of each tile and carefully position it on the wall, maintaining consistent spacing.
- Grouting: After the adhesive has cured, apply grout carefully, avoiding scratching the mirror surface. Consider using sanded grout for wider grout lines.
- Sealing: Once the grout has dried, apply a sealant to protect the grout and prevent staining.
Maintenance and Cleaning
Maintaining the pristine appearance of a beveled mirror subway tile backsplash involves regular cleaning and care:
- Gentle Cleaning Solutions: Avoid abrasive cleaners or harsh chemicals that can damage the mirror surface. A mixture of warm water and mild dish soap is usually sufficient.
- Soft Cloths: Use soft microfiber cloths to clean the tiles and prevent scratching.
- Regular Cleaning: Wipe down the backsplash after each use to prevent buildup of grease and grime.
- Mirror Cleaner: For stubborn smudges or fingerprints, use a standard glass or mirror cleaner, spraying it onto a cloth rather than directly onto the tiles.
- Avoid Excessive Moisture: While mirror tiles are generally moisture-resistant, excessive moisture can damage the backing over time. Ensure adequate ventilation in the bathroom or kitchen and address any leaks promptly.
Choosing the Right Mirror Tile
Selecting the appropriate mirror tile for your project requires considering various factors:
- Thickness: Thicker tiles are generally more durable and less prone to chipping.
- Backing: Look for tiles with a protective backing to prevent moisture damage.
- Bevel Size: The size of the bevel affects the overall look. Larger bevels create a more dramatic effect.
- Quality: Opt for high-quality mirror tiles with a consistent finish and smooth edges.
Alternatives and Combinations
Beveled mirror subway tiles can be used in combination with other materials for a unique and personalized backsplash:
- Mixed Materials: Combine with other tile materials, such as glass, ceramic, or stone, to create a visually interesting design.
- Accent Tiles: Use beveled mirror tiles as accent pieces within a field of other tiles.
- Borders and Inserts: Incorporate mirror tiles as borders or decorative inserts to add a touch of glamour.
Cost Considerations
The cost of a beveled mirror subway tile backsplash depends on various factors:
- Tile Quality: Higher quality tiles generally come at a higher price.
- Tile Size: Larger tiles may be more expensive.
- Installation Complexity: Intricate designs or challenging installations can increase labor costs.
- Project Size: Larger projects require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
